Customer Review: So Far, So Good
Summary: 5 Stars

I bought this unit because of how easy Apple products are to set up. I have a brand new Dell 1720 w/Vista and the network connected right away...I know nothing about setting up networks...but with a little computer intuition, I got through it. Connecting my WD 500GB External Drive was another story, but this is because Apple doesn't mention that external drives MUST be formated as FAT32 and NOT NTFS, which my drive was. Since the Extreme wasn't recognizing my external drive as NTFS, I had to transfer all my file to the laptop, and then reformat the WD drive as FAT32, but only after downloading some software from WD to get it back to a single FAT32 drive. I wish Apple would state that the Extreme will not recognize NTFS to begin with. Other than that, it's great, fast and nice looking.
